Your Torqueconstant (kT) should be : 0.159 Nm (please anybody correct me if I’m wrong)
Multiply kT with the momentary current through the motor and you get the momentary Torque.
Remember the momentary current can be much higher than max. Amps (22A) during acceleration (rule of thumb is 3x).

So you can expect 10Nm+ burst or ~3.5Nm at max. Amps

Specifications

Motor KV: 60(RPM/V)
Hole Size: M8
Idle Current: 0.4A
Max. Current: 22A
Input Volt: 24V‐36V
Max. Output Wat: 800W
RPM: 2100
Motor Weight: 950g
Internal Resistance: 0.557 Ohm
